On 11 Apr, 08:41 pm, esteve@sindominio.net wrote:
factory = IFooFactory(myService) factory.bar = "some value"
it works, but I'd rather use this:
factory = IFooFactory(myService, configurationObject)
This is a long and terrible road you're about to start down. It's hard for me to explain exactly why it's so painful, but trust me, it is.
What you're doing now, passing out-of-band arguments to the IFooFactory adapter, whose concrete type you are *not supposed to know* at that point in the control flow, is bad. But trying to force adaptation to become full-fledged multimethods is worse. If you want multimethods, I believe PEAK provides a package that implements them.
Also, Zope has getMultiAdapter(). The canonical example is adapting a model object and a request object to a view object. I don't think it's as bad as glyph says. I probably wouldn't use it in the case you describe -- calling methods on objects is almost always better. jml
